For Hard reset Samsung Galaxy Beam2 use following steps


1. To perform the Hard Reset procedure (reset to factory settings), you must turn off the power of the smartphone

2. Press the 2 buttons Volume up and Power at the same time for a few seconds

3. Release the keys when the SAMSUNG logo appears on the screen

4. Press the Volume Up and Power buttons to open Recovery Mode

wipe data / factory reset Samsung Galaxy Beam2
5. You are interested in the "wipe data / factory reset" item, the Volume Up / Down keys are used to navigate the menu, and the Power key is used to confirm the selection

6. Select "yes" and press the Power button

reboot system now Samsung Galaxy Beam2
7. Go to the menu section "reboot system now"

8. Hard reset done
